¿La IA nos dominará? ChatGPT
ChatGPT es un modelo de lenguaje natural basado en la arquitectura GPT (Generative Pre-trained Transformer) de OpenAI. Es capaz de producir respuestas coherentes y relevantes a partir de entradas de texto humano en una variedad de idiomas. Este modelo de lenguaje natural ha sido entrenado en una gran cantidad de datos de texto de Internet, lo que le permite generar respuestas inteligentes y sofisticadas a preguntas y comentarios.
Historia de ChatGPT
La arquitectura GPT fue introducida por primera vez por OpenAI en 2018 con la versión GPT-1. GPT-1 fue entrenado en una gran cantidad de datos de texto de Internet y se convirtió en uno de los modelos de lenguaje natural más avanzados en ese momento. En 2019, OpenAI lanzó GPT-2, que fue aún más grande y más potente que su predecesor. GPT-2 podía generar texto coherente y naturalista en una amplia variedad de temas, y podía incluso escribir historias completas.
Sin embargo, GPT-2 también demostró ser capaz de generar texto engañoso y de mala calidad. Debido a preocupaciones sobre la seguridad y la integridad del modelo, OpenAI decidió restringir el acceso público a GPT-2 y lanzó una versión más pequeña llamada GPT-2 1.5B en noviembre de 2019.
En mayo de 2020, OpenAI lanzó GPT-3, que es considerado uno de los modelos de lenguaje natural más avanzados hasta la fecha. GPT-3 es capaz de generar texto naturalista y coherente en una variedad de estilos y temas, y puede realizar una amplia gama de tareas de lenguaje natural.
ChatGPT se basa en la arquitectura de GPT-3 y utiliza un modelo más pequeño que está optimizado para conversaciones en tiempo real. Específicamente, está diseñado para ser utilizado en chatbots y asistentes virtuales para brindar una experiencia de conversación natural y fluida para los usuarios.
Arquitectura de ChatGPT
La arquitectura de ChatGPT es similar a la de GPT-3, pero con algunas modificaciones para mejorar su rendimiento en conversaciones en tiempo real. El modelo está compuesto por una serie de capas de transformadores, que son bloques de construcción clave en la arquitectura de GPT.
Cada capa de transformadores está compuesta por dos subcapas: una capa de atención y una capa de alimentación directa. La capa de atención se encarga de procesar y analizar la entrada de texto humano, mientras que la capa de alimentación directa se encarga de producir la salida del modelo.
La capa de atención utiliza una técnica llamada atención multi-cabeza para procesar la entrada de texto. Esta técnica permite que el modelo procese la entrada de texto en paralelo y extraiga información relevante de múltiples partes del texto. La capa de alimentación directa utiliza una red neuronal feedforward para producir la salida del modelo.
Entrenamiento de ChatGPT
Al igual que GPT-3, ChatGPT fue entrenado en una gran cantidad de datos de texto de Internet. Estos datos se procesaron y se utilizó una técnica llamada aprendizaje por transferencia para entrenar el modelo en una tarea específica de lenguaje natural: generar respuestas en tiempo real para conversaciones humanas.
Durante el entrenamiento, se utilizaron técnicas avanzadas de aprendizaje automático, como el aprendizaje por refuerzo y la retroalimentación de los usuarios para mejorar el rendimiento del modelo. También se realizaron ajustes en la arquitectura y los parámetros del modelo para mejorar su capacidad para generar respuestas coherentes y relevantes.
Ventajas de ChatGPT
Una de las principales ventajas de ChatGPT es su capacidad para generar respuestas coherentes y relevantes en tiempo real. Esto lo convierte en una herramienta valiosa para chatbots y asistentes virtuales que necesitan interactuar con los usuarios de una manera natural y fluida.
Otra ventaja de ChatGPT es su capacidad para procesar y analizar grandes cantidades de datos de texto de Internet. Esto le permite generar respuestas sofisticadas y bien informadas a preguntas y comentarios de los usuarios.
Además, ChatGPT es capaz de entender el contexto y el tono de las conversaciones humanas. Esto le permite generar respuestas más precisas y relevantes que otros modelos de lenguaje natural que no tienen esta capacidad.
Desventajas de ChatGPT
Una de las principales desventajas de ChatGPT es que puede generar respuestas que contienen sesgos y prejuicios inherentes a los datos de entrenamiento utilizados. Esto significa que las respuestas pueden contener afirmaciones que son culturalmente insensibles o incorrectas.
Otra desventaja de ChatGPT es que puede generar respuestas que no son relevantes o coherentes con la entrada de texto del usuario. Esto puede deberse a la complejidad de procesar el lenguaje humano y a la variabilidad en las respuestas que los usuarios pueden proporcionar.
Ejemplos de uso de ChatGPT
ChatGPT se puede utilizar en una variedad de aplicaciones de lenguaje natural, como chatbots y asistentes virtuales. Por ejemplo, se puede utilizar para crear un chatbot de servicio al cliente que pueda interactuar con los clientes en tiempo real y proporcionar respuestas coherentes y relevantes a sus preguntas y comentarios.
Otro ejemplo de uso de ChatGPT es en la creación de asistentes virtuales de salud. Un asistente virtual de salud basado en ChatGPT podría interactuar con los pacientes y proporcionar información relevante y precisa sobre su salud y tratamientos, esto no reemplazará a los doctores o médicos (obviamente) simplemente facilitará el diagnóstico o cuidado personal.
Datos curiosos sobre ChatGPT
- El modelo de ChatGPT está disponible en varios idiomas, incluidos inglés, español, francés, alemán, italiano, holandés, portugués y chino.
- ChatGPT puede generar respuestas que contienen información precisa sobre eventos y noticias actuales.
- OpenAI ha lanzado una versión de código abierto de ChatGPT llamada DialoGPT, que se puede utilizar para crear chatbots y asistentes virtuales personalizados.
- ChatGPT ha sido utilizado por varias empresas y organizaciones, incluidas Microsoft, Google y Facebook, para mejorar sus servicios de chatbot y asistente virtual.
En conclusión (por ahora)
ChatGPT es un modelo de lenguaje natural muy sofisticado que ofrece una solución valiosa para las empresas y organizaciones que buscan mejorar la calidad y la eficiencia de sus servicios de chatbot y asistente virtual. Aunque tiene algunas limitaciones y desafíos, como cualquier tecnología, sus ventajas y beneficios lo hacen una herramienta muy útil para interactuar con los usuarios de una manera natural y fluida. Con el continuo desarrollo y mejora de la tecnología, es probable que veamos nuevas aplicaciones y usos innovadores de ChatGPT en el futuro.
La introducción de tecnologías avanzadas como ChatGPT puede tener un impacto en la fuerza laboral, pero no necesariamente significa que vaya a quitar trabajos de manera indiscriminada. En cambio, es probable que la tecnología transforme la naturaleza del trabajo, permitiendo a las personas dedicar su tiempo y habilidades a tareas que agreguen más valor.
Por ejemplo, la automatización de tareas de atención al cliente a través de chatbots basados en ChatGPT puede liberar a los empleados humanos para trabajar en tareas más complejas y gratificantes que requieren habilidades humanas, como la resolución de problemas, la empatía y la creatividad. Además, el uso de chatbots también puede reducir los costos operativos de las empresas, lo que podría llevar a la creación de nuevos trabajos en otros sectores.
Por otro lado, también es importante tener en cuenta que la implementación de ChatGPT puede requerir habilidades y conocimientos especializados para su desarrollo y mantenimiento, lo que podría generar oportunidades de empleo en el campo de la tecnología de la información y la inteligencia artificial.
En resumen, aunque la implementación de tecnologías como ChatGPT puede tener un impacto en el mercado laboral, no necesariamente significa que vaya a quitar trabajos. En cambio, la tecnología puede transformar la naturaleza del trabajo y liberar a los empleados humanos para trabajar en tareas más complejas y gratificantes, mientras que también crea nuevas oportunidades de empleo en el campo de la tecnología de la información y la inteligencia artificial.